According to www.ico-optics.org, the escalating Iran conflict — coupled with ongoing gas disruptions in Qatar — is heightening helium supply risks for Asia’s semiconductor industry, with Fitch Ratings warning of rising tail risk in the region’s chip supply chain.
Why Helium Matters to Chipmakers
Helium, a non-renewable byproduct of natural gas extraction, is indispensable in semiconductor fabrication: it cools critical equipment such as extreme ultraviolet (EUV) lithography tools and maintains ultra-stable thermal environments in cleanroom fabs. Though used in relatively small volumes, helium’s liquidity and pricing volatility directly impact production continuity. When gas production slows — as seen amid regional instability — spot-market helium demand surges and prices become unpredictable, potentially forcing real-time adjustments to procurement, working capital planning, and production scheduling.
Regional Exposure Across Asia
- South Korea: Highly vulnerable, sourcing 64.7% of its helium from Qatar. Major memory and logic manufacturers face heightened risk of supply shortfalls, prompting potential renegotiation of contracts, accelerated helium recycling, and reallocation of limited supplies.
- Taiwan: Also heavily reliant on Qatari gas supplies. While current inventories and statutory stockpiles provide near-term resilience, a disruption lasting several weeks could tighten fab schedules and compel aggressive hedging via long-term contracts or alternative sourcing.
- Japan: Relatively insulated but not immune — imports ~50% of its helium from the US and maintains both domestic and US-sourced inventories. This diversification buffers price spikes but does not eliminate logistical complexity during global shortages.
Financial and Operational Implications
Fitch notes that if helium buffers fall below safe levels — possibly after six weeks — manufacturers may face tighter allocations, higher procurement costs, and increased working-capital requirements. Earnings volatility could rise, and some production lines may be rescheduled or prioritized for critical products. Larger rated memory-chip companies are better positioned due to long-term contracts, larger inventories, and higher helium recycling rates. In contrast, smaller operators — with thinner margins and fewer hedges — are disproportionately exposed to price spikes and sudden supply shocks.
Mitigation and Adaptation Strategies
Fitch identifies several actionable mitigation levers for supply chain professionals:
- Diversified long-term contracts across helium-producing regions including the US, Russia, and Algeria
- Deployment of advanced helium recycling technologies, capable of reclaiming 80%–90% of helium used in fabs
- Strategic stockpiling and maintenance of buffer inventories to bridge short-term disruptions
- Multi-sourcing strategies to reduce dependency on any single supplier or geography
For smaller operators, success hinges on supply-chain collaboration, financial hedges, and scalable recycling programs — not just technical upgrades but integrated operational-financial planning.
